  7. Vĩnh Hòa, Nha Trang -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Vĩnh_Hòa,_Nha_Trang

    Vĩnh Hòa is a Ward in Nha Trang, Khánh Hòa Province, Vietnam. The local economy is mainly agricultural, with rice production and cattle breeding.

  9. Trương Định - Wikipedia

    en.wikipedia.org/wiki/Trương_Định

    Trương Định (1820 – August 19, 1864), sometimes known as Trương Công Định, was a mandarin ( scholar-official) in the Nguyễn dynasty of Vietnam under Emperor Tự Đức. He is best known for leading a guerrilla army in southern Vietnam against French forces in defiance of the emperor. [1] He refused to recognise the 1862 Treaty of Saigon that ceded Vietnamese territory to France.
